Chocolate Chip Ripple Coffee Cake
Chocolate chip ripple coffee cake is a moist breakfast cake with just the right amount of chocolate to start your day off on the right foot!

- ½ Cup Butter softened
- ¾ Cup Sugar
- 2 Eggs
- 1 teaspoon Vanilla
- 1 teaspoon Salt
- 2 teaspoon Baking Powder
- 1 ½ Cups Flour
- ⅔ Cup Milk
- 2 - 3 Tbs Chocolate Milk Mix Powder
- 1 Cup Chocolate Chips
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Spray an 8 x 8 baking dish with non-stick cooking spray.
In a large bowl, cream the butter and sugar. Beat in the eggs and vanilla
Add the salt and baking powder. Mix well.
Add ½ cup of the flour, and once it is incorporated, add ⅓ cup milk.
Once the milk is incorporated, add another ½ cup of flour, then the remaining ⅓ cup of milk, followed by the remaining ½ cup of flour.
Spread ½ the batter in the prepared baking dish. Sprinkle with 1 to 1 ½ Tbs chocolate milk mix powder and ½ cup chocolate chips.
Carefully spread the remaining batter over the top and sprinkle with another 1 to 1 ½ Tbs chocolate milk mix powder and remaining ½ cup chocolate chips.
Bake at 350 degrees for 35 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ean and the top is lightly golden brown.
